IMPACT Silver Discovers New Zone at the Guadalupe Mine, Mexico

 

 

 

 

 

IMPACT Silver Corp. (TSX-V:IPT) is pleased to announce the discovery of a new mineralized shoot on the Lipton vein in the Guadalupe mine. The new Lipton Norte Zone was discovered during an underground drill program which was designed to test the northern extension of the near vertical vein system. To date the new zone has been drilled over a length of 120m and vertical distance of 80m.  The well mineralized shoot remains open in all directions.  Results from the recent drilling are as follows:

The area was initially targeted during an exhaustive compilation of the Guadalupe mine workings into IMPACT’s comprehensive GIS database of the large 357km2 land package. The geology team discovered evidence of additional high-grade silver potential in this area and allocated drilling in 2018’s brownfield exploration plans.

 

 

The Guadalupe mine has an operating shaft and is located just beside the Guadalupe 535 tonne per day processing plant; two factors which minimize mining and trucking costs. The Company is pleased to see exploration results are significantly higher grade than recent mill head grade and plans to mine mineral from this newly discovered zone in coming quarters to increase revenue per tonne as well as carry out additional brownfields exploration elsewhere in the Guadalupe mine.

 

 

Historical production from the Guadalupe Mine was first recorded in 1529 and produced an estimated 9,000,000 ounces of silver between 1967 and 1982 from five veins on six levels to a depth of 270m below surface.  Throughout the centuries, as mining technologies allowed greater depths to be mined and better recovery techniques were developed the economic silver grades dropped.  Fluctuations in the price of silver, revolutions and economic downturns resulted in many shutdowns and re-openings but Guadalupe has always managed to recover and continue to produce silver and wealth for investors and the local communities.

About IMPACT Silver:

 

IMPACT Silver Corp. is a successful silver explorer-producer with two processing plants on adjacent districts within its 100% owned mineral concessions covering 357km2 in central Mexico with excellent infrastructure and labor force.  Over the past twelve years over 8.1 Moz of Silver has been produced, generating revenues of $168 million, with no long-term debt. In the historic Royal Mines of Zacualpan Silver District three underground silver mines feed the central 535 TPD Guadalupe processing plant. To the south, in the Mamatla District the Capire processing plant is currently rated at 200 tpd, but is expandable.  It is adjacent to an open pit silver mine with a NI-43-101 compliant resource of over 4.5 Moz Silver, 48 million lbs Zinc and 21 million lbs Lead that is awaiting higher silver prices to be restarted.
